Maputo (MPM) to Taif Airport (TIF) Flight Distance
The flight distance from Maputo Airport (MPM) in Maputo, Mozambique to Taif Airport (TIF) in Taif Airport, Saudi Arabia is 5,340 kilometers (3,318 miles / 2,884 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 7h, flying north at a heading of 10°.
